Abstract

A 3-node triangular shell element with only 3 translational degrees of freedom per node is presented, in which the out-of-plane displacement is the only d.o.f. considered for bending. The bending stiffness matrix of the element is derived by assuming constant curvature normal to the boundary with adjacent elements. An explicit dynamic time integration scheme is implemented for sheet forming analysis. The authors have incorporated in the numerical analysis their necking criterion based on the intrinsic Forming-Limit Stress Diagram.
